Moving averages are one of the core indicators in technical analysis. A Simple Moving Average (SMA) is simply the arithmetic average of stock price over a period. It is calculated by adding a selected range of prices, usually closing prices, and then dividing that figure by the number of time periods in that range.

The 50-Day SMA calculates the average price over 50 days. And the 20-Day SMA and 200-Day SMA calculates the average price over 20 days and 200 days separately.

Plumas Bancorp  (FRA:OKO) 50-Day SMA Explanation

Simple Moving Average (SMA) is the arithmetic average of stock price over a period. The 20-Day SMA calculates the average price over 20 days. And the 50-Day SMA and 200-Day SMA calculates the average price over 50 days and 200 days separately. SMAs are often used to determine the price trend direction. A 200-Day SMA is usually a proxy for the long-term trend, while shorter periods indicate short-term trend.

SMA are commonly compared with stock price or different period SMAs to indicate a trading signal. Generally speaking, if the price goes above the SMA, or a short-term SMA crosses above a long-term SMA, an uptrend is expected, investors may want to go long or cover short. Conversely, if the price goes below the SMA, or the short-term SMA crosses below a long-term SMA, a downtrend is expected, investors may want to go short or exit long.

Two popular trading patterns that use SMA include the death cross and a golden cross. A death cross occurs when the 50-day SMA crosses below the 200-day SMA. This is considered a bearish signal, that further losses are in store. The golden cross is a bullish signal which occurs when a short-term SMA crosses above a long-term SMA.

Plumas Bancorp  (FRA:OKO) 50-Day SMA Calculation

The formula for calculating SMA is:

SMA=( P1 + P2 + ... + Pn ) / n

where:
Pn is the price of the stock at period n.
n is the total number of periods.

Plumas Bancorp Business Description

Other Exchanges PLBC:USA
Address 5525 Kietzke Lane, Suite 100, Reno, NV, USA, 89511
Plumas Bancorp provides banking products and services in Northeastern California and Northwestern Nevada, offering a range of deposit products for commercial and retail customers, including checking, savings, money market accounts, time deposits, retirement accounts, and sweep accounts for businesses and public entities, along with digital banking services such as mobile and internet banking, remote deposit, and electronic funds transfers, as well as other customary banking services. Its loan portfolio comprises commercial real estate, commercial and industrial, consumer, agricultural, residential real estate, and construction and land development loans, and the company generates its revenue from loans and investment securities, with additional income from service fees.
